Let me take you to a unique experience in the Arenales and Lomas Blancas hills! Here, in the heart of the Cordón del Plata Park, rises the majestic Cerro Plata, almost 6000 meters high.
With a medium-low difficulty and low technique, it is the ideal starting point for adventurers who want to explore this fascinating world.
From the summit, you will enjoy a 360-degree panoramic view of the Cordón del Plata Park, with its imposing hills and the beauty of Potrerillos.
Additionally, I invite you to explore the Vallecitos area, which was once home to an exciting ski resort. Although it has disappeared due to the lack of snow, we can still find vestiges of its past, such as old chairlifts, machinery and hotels that transport us back in time.
Immerse yourself with me in this enclave where adventurers from all over the world come to train and acclimatize before climbing Aconcagua. It is the perfect place to prepare and conquer new peaks.
Not recommended for travelers with spinal injuries. Not recommended for pregnant travelers. Not recommended for travelers with poor cardiovascular health. Travelers should have at least a moderate level of physical fitness. WHAT CLOTHING AND EQUIPMENT TO BRING? Trekking pants or similar Long-sleeved T-shirt (first skin) Fleece or similar Waterproof or windproof coat Trekking shoes or boots Small backpack between 18 and 35 liters Hat and sunglasses Sunscreen Walking sticks Medication Water (1.5 to 2 liters).
